Our UK customers can also save invest andcombine their pensions with us.With our hot coral cards and get-paid-early feature combined with financial education on social media and our award winning customer service we have a long history of creating magical moments for our customersWere not about selling products - we want to solve problems and change lives through Monzo Hear from our UK team about what its like working at Monzo London Cardiff or UK Remote 32900 - 41675 Benefits Hear from the team Our Workforce Management teamAs a Forecast Analyst within the Workforce Management (WFM) team youll be instrumental in generating accurate short medium and long-term forecasts for contact volumes and staffing needs across various channels and operations within your specific domain. Your role will involve ensuring business objectives are achieved through the proficient management of forecasting models cooperative planning and effective a constantly evolving environment your adaptability to change and proactive approach will be crucial to optimising operational efficiency and service levels within your domain.Youll play a key role by...Analysing datasets specific to your domain identifying patterns and trends to provide key forecasting insight to domain stakeholders. You will also proactively incorporate detailed knowledge of business changes product lifecycle activity and trading events into optimised forecasts for your domain.Working within your domain to continuously improve forecasting accuracy and models and refine data sources to enhance precision. You will also monitor and report on forecasting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for your domain taking ownership of individual forecast accuracy.Collaborating with Operations Product Risk teams Change partners and domain analysts to deliver accurate forecasts and data-driven support. You will build and maintain good relationships with Team Managers and Operations Managers to ensure they are supported with intra-day needs. Youll also collaborate with WFM Analyst and Service Analyst to meet queue specific requirements.Developing and maintaining precise short medium and long-term forecasts for contact volumes and staffing requirements for your domain. This includes establishing managing and refining statistical forecasting models primarily in Google Sheets ensuring Anaplan is kept up to date for forecast accuracy.Reporting on all Verint queues related to your domain and perform ad-hoc analyses including maintaining intraday patterns on WFM platforms and processing FCRs efficiently. You will ensure Verint queues for your domain are reviewed and documented in a timely fashion and manage wait times effectively per service area while also ensuring deadlines are met for FCR impact assessments and forecast implementation for your domain.
